The first crucial step in any effective termite control plan is a meticulous and thorough inspection. Our certified termite specialists are trained to identify even the most subtle signs of termite activity, often missed by the untrained eye. This initial assessment is critical for understanding the extent of the infestation and pinpointing the exact species of termite involved, which dictates the most effective treatment approach.
Our experts conduct a detailed visual examination of your entire property, both inside and out. This includes inspecting basements, attics, crawl spaces, foundations, wooden structures, and areas prone to moisture. We look for common indicators such as mud tubes, discarded wings, wood damage, and droppings (frass). This comprehensive visual sweep helps us gather initial clues about potential termite hotspots and entry points.
Termites, particularly subterranean termites, are drawn to moisture. We use specialized moisture meters to detect elevated moisture levels within walls, floors, and other structural components that might not be visibly wet. Identifying and addressing these moisture sources is crucial, as it helps eliminate conditions conducive to termite activity, significantly reducing the likelihood of future infestations.
Beyond traditional visual methods, we employ state-of-the-art tools for enhanced detection. This can include acoustic emission detectors to listen for the faint sounds of termites chewing within walls, or thermal imaging cameras to identify temperature differentials that might indicate active colonies. These advanced technologies allow us to locate hidden infestations that would otherwise go unnoticed, ensuring a more accurate and complete assessment before treatment begins.

The problem: This is the classic symptom of a termite infestation, especially drywood termites. If you tap on wooden structures like walls, door frames, or furniture and hear a hollow, papery sound, it’s a strong red flag. This indicates that termites have consumed the interior of the wood, leaving only a thin veneer of paint or surface wood. Subterranean termites might also cause similar hollowing, often behind painted or wallpapered surfaces.How East Los Angeles Termite resolves it: Our detailed inspections utilize advanced tools like acoustic detectors and thermal imaging to precisely locate the extent of wood damage. Once identified, we apply targeted treatments such as localized injections for drywood termites, or a comprehensive liquid barrier treatment for subterranean species, ensuring that existing colonies are eradicated and further damage is prevented. For severe cases, fumigation offers a complete solution.
The problem: These pencil-sized, earthy tunnels are a definitive sign of subterranean termites. They build these tubes from soil, wood, and saliva to protect themselves from predators and dry environments as they travel between their underground nests and your wooden structures. Finding these on your foundation, interior walls, or even emerging from expansion joints signifies active termite foraging.How East Los Angeles Termite resolves it: Upon discovering mud tubes, our technicians will confirm active termite presence and trace the tubes back to their origin. We then implement a strategic liquid barrier treatment around the foundation, creating an undetectable zone that termites will pass through, unknowingly spreading the termiticide to the rest of the colony. This method aims for colony elimination, effectively stopping their destructive paths into your property.
The problem: Termite swarmers (reproductives) emerge from established colonies, usually in spring or after rain, to fly off and establish new ones. They are attracted to light, and after a short flight, they shed their wings, often leaving piles of translucent, scale-like wings near windowsills, doorways, or spiderwebs. This is often the first visible sign of a mature, active termite colony nearby, either within your home or a neighbor’s.How East Los Angeles Termite resolves it: The presence of discarded wings indicates a high likelihood of an existing or newly forming colony. Our service begins with a thorough inspection to locate the source. Depending on the species and location, we’ll recommend and apply the most effective treatment, whether it’s a soil treatment for subterranean termites or targeted treatments for drywood termite colonies, preventing new infestations from taking hold.
The problem: Drywood termites expel small, pellet-like droppings known as ‘frass’ from tiny kick-out holes in infested wood. These pellets are hexagonal in shape and vary in color, resembling sawdust or coffee grounds. Finding small piles of frass, often on windowsills or floors beneath wooden structures, is a clear indicator of a drywood termite infestation.How East Los Angeles Termite resolves it: When frass is detected, it points directly to an active drywood termite colony. We will meticulously locate the infested wood members. For isolated infestations, we can perform localized treatments such as direct wood injections. For more widespread drywood termite activity, where frass is found in multiple locations, we may recommend whole-structure fumigation to ensure complete eradication throughout the property.

The problem: Cockroaches are notorious for their rapid breeding, resilience, and their ability to spread bacteria and allergens. Seeing live roaches, especially during the day, finding their droppings (which resemble coffee grounds or black pepper), or discovering egg casings (oothecae) suggests an active and potentially large infestation. German cockroaches are particularly difficult to eradicate due to their quick reproduction cycle and ability to hide in very small crevices.How East Los Angeles Termite provides solutions: Our cockroach control strategies are aggressive and multi-pronged. We use a combination of baits, residual sprays, and insect growth regulators to disrupt their life cycle. A thorough inspection helps us pinpoint harborage areas in kitchens, bathrooms, and other moist, dark places. For German cockroaches, we focus on highly targeted baiting programs and sanitation recommendations to achieve complete eradication and prevent future outbreaks, making your living and working spaces hygienic and safe.
